Bengal celebrates Vishwakarma Puja
Kolkata Sep 17 (IANS) Kites of all shapes sizes and hues dotted the blue skies while workers using machines and tools prayed for safe working conditions as Vishwakarma Puja was celebrated with traditional gaiety and fervour across West Bengal on Monday.
Lord Vishwakarma -- the divine architect -- was worshipped by artisans craftsmen mechanics welders masons industrial and factory workers among others.
Puja was organised in almost every locality of the state including bus termini cycle-rickshaw and auto-rickshaw stands.
Vehicles were decked up with garlands and streamers while engineers kept away from their gadgets and other devices as a mark of obeisance to God.
Factories and warehouses remained shut and labourers enjoyed devotional songs and special feasts.
Idols and photographs were installed at workplaces including factories and automobile shops. Miniature idols adorned the interiors of cabs and buses.
The day was celebrated by youths and teenagers by flying colourful kites. Kite-flying competitions were also held in various localities.
